Diagnosis Procedure

Regarding Wiring Diagram information, refer to "WIRING DIAGRAM ".

  1. CONNECTOR INSPECTION 
    1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
    2. Disconnect 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connectors.
    3. Check connectors and terminals for deformation, disconnection, looseness or damage.

    Is the inspection result normal? 

    YES: GO TO  2.

    NO: Repair or replace as necessary.

  2. CHECK ABS ACTUATOR AND ELECTRIC UNIT (CONTROL UNIT) IGNITION POWER SUPPLY CIRCUIT 

    Check voltage between 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ector E125 terminal 34 and ground.

    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) Ground Condition Voltage (Approx.)
    Connector Terminal
    E125 34 - Ignition switch ON Battery voltage
    Ignition switch OFF 0V

    Is the inspection result normal? 

    YES: GO TO  3.

    NO: Repair or replace malfunctioning components.

  3. CHECK ABS ACTUATOR AND ELECTRIC UNIT (CONTROL UNIT) BATTERY POWER SUPPLY CIRCUIT 

    Check voltage between 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ector E125 terminals 3, 4 and ground.

    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) Ground Voltage (Approx.)
    Connector Terminal
    E125 3 - Battery voltage
    4

    Is the inspection result normal? 

    YES: GO TO  4.

    NO: Repair or replace malfunctioning components.

  4. CHECK ABS ACTUATOR AND ELECTRIC UNIT (CONTROL UNIT) GROUND CIRCUIT 
    1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
    2. Check continuity between 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ector E125 terminals 1, 2 and ground.
      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) - Continuity
      Connector Terminal
      E125 1 Ground Yes
      2

    Is the inspection result normal? 

    YES: Replace 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it). Refer to "RE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ION ".

    NO: Repair or replace malfunctioning components.
